用户提问: ai模型使用
Ai回答: AI模型的使用涉及多个关键步骤和技术,以下是一个清晰的指南,帮助你理解如何有效应用AI模型:
1、选择模型
预训练模型(适合快速部署):
自然语言处理(NLP):GPT-4、BERT、T5。
计算机视觉:ResNet、YOLO(目标检测)、Stable Diffusion(图像生成)。
语音/时序数据:Whisper(语音识别)、LSTM。
自定义模型:需根据任务(如分类、回归、生成)选择架构(如Transformer、CNN)。
2、数据准备
数据收集:确保数据覆盖真实场景(如公开数据集Kaggle或自采集数据)。
清洗与标注:
处理缺失值、异常值。
标注数据(如用LabelImg标注图像)。
数据增强:旋转/翻转图像、同义词替换文本,以提升泛化性。
3、模型训练
框架选择:
PyTorch(研究友好)、TensorFlow(生产部署)。
高级API:Hugging Face(NLP)、Keras(快速原型)。
关键步骤:
划分训练集/验证集/测试集(如60%-20%-20%)。
设置超参数(学习率、批量大小),使用交叉验证调优。
监控指标(准确率、F1分数、损失曲线)。
4、评估与优化
评估指标:
分类:准确率、AUC-ROC。
回归:MSE、MAE。
生成任务:BLEU(NLP)、FID(图像生成)。
优化方法:
过拟合:Dropout、早停(Early Stopping)、数据增强。
欠拟合:增加模型复杂度、特征工程。
5、部署与应用
部署方式:
云服务:AWS SageMaker、Google Vertex AI(托管推理)。
本地/边缘:ONNX格式优化、TensorRT加速。
API封装:用Flask/FastAPI创建REST接口。
应用场景:
客服聊天机器人(GPT-3.5 API)。
工业缺陷检测(YOLOv8部署到摄像头)。
6、监控与维护
持续监控:跟踪预测准确性、延迟(如Prometheus+Grafana看板)。
模型更新:定期用新数据重新训练(A/B测试新版本)。
7、伦理与合规
偏差检测:检查模型对不同人群的公平性(如IBM Fairness 360工具)。
隐私保护:匿名化数据(GDPR合规)、联邦学习。
工具推荐
开发:Jupyter Notebook、VS Code。
版本控制:DVC(数据版本)、MLflow(实验跟踪)。
部署:Docker容器化、Kubernetes扩展。
示例流程:构建垃圾邮件分类器
1、数据:加载Enron-Spam数据集。
2、模型:选用Hugging Face的`distilbert-base-uncased`。
3、训练:微调3个epoch,学习率`2e-5`。
4、部署:导出为ONNX,用FastAPI提供`/predict`端点。
通过以上步骤,你可以系统性地应用AI模型解决实际问题。如需更具体的指导(如代码示例或某个环节的细节),可进一步说明需求!
0
IP地址: 44.251.107.34
搜索次数: 0
提问时间: 2025-04-24 02:10:18
热门提问:
橋椿
金力泰
鹏扬景沣六个月持有期混合A
Call to Action(行动号召)
ai写信息
友情链接:
月饼
Search engine ranking